Choosing the Right Silhouettes

When it comes to plus-size outfits, choosing the right silhouettes can make all the difference. Opt for A-line dresses and skirts that cinch at the waist and flow away from the body, creating a flattering shape. Wrap dresses are also a great option as they emphasize the waist while providing a comfortable fit. Avoid boxy or shapeless clothing that can make you appear larger than you are.

Additionally, don’t be afraid to experiment with different styles. Maxi dresses and jumpsuits can be incredibly flattering for plus-size figures, elongating the body and creating a streamlined look. High-waisted pants and skirts can also help to define your waist and create an hourglass silhouette.

Embracing Color and Patterns

Color and patterns play a crucial role in plus-size fashion. While black is often considered a slimming color, don’t be afraid to experiment with bold and vibrant hues. Jewel tones like emerald green, sapphire blue, and deep purple can be incredibly flattering on plus-size figures.

When it comes to patterns, opt for smaller prints rather than large, busy patterns. Vertical stripes can create the illusion of a longer and leaner body, while diagonal patterns can add visual interest. Remember, the goal is to enhance your curves, not hide them.

The Power of Tailoring

One of the most important tips for plus-size outfits is the power of tailoring. Many women underestimate the impact of a well-fitting garment. Don’t be afraid to take your clothing to a professional tailor to ensure a perfect fit. Tailoring can make a significant difference in how your clothes hang on your body, giving you a polished and put-together look.

Pay attention to the length of your pants, sleeves, and dresses. Hemming or altering the length can make a world of difference in how your outfit flatters your figure. Remember, it’s not about the size on the label, but how the garment fits and flatters your unique body shape.

Accessorizing with Confidence

Accessories can elevate any outfit and help you express your personal style. When it comes to plus-size outfits, accessories can be a game-changer. Statement necklaces, bold earrings, and chunky bracelets can draw attention to your face and add flair to your ensemble.

Belts are also a great accessory for plus-size women. Opt for wider belts that cinch at the waist and create an hourglass shape. This simple addition can transform a loose-fitting dress or tunic into a figure-flattering outfit.

Choosing the Right Undergarments

The right undergarments can make or break an outfit. Invest in high-quality bras that provide proper support and lift. A well-fitting bra can improve your posture and enhance your overall silhouette.

Shapewear is another fantastic option for plus-size women. It can smooth out any lumps or bumps and create a streamlined look. Look for shapewear that offers targeted support, such as high-waisted briefs or bodysuits.

Choosing the Right Silhouettes

When it comes to plus-size fashion, the right silhouette can make all the difference. Opt for styles that cinch at the waist to create an hourglass shape, such as fit-and-flare dresses or wrap tops. A-line skirts and dresses are also great options as they flow gracefully over the hips.

For those with a fuller bust, V-neck tops and dresses are your best friend. They elongate the neckline and draw the eye upwards, creating a more balanced look. Avoid high-necked tops that can make you appear top-heavy.

If you’re looking to minimize your midsection, try tops and dresses with ruching or draping. These details help camouflage any problem areas and create a more streamlined silhouette.

Remember, the key is to choose silhouettes that make you feel comfortable and confident. Don’t be afraid to experiment and find what works best for your body shape.

Accessorizing with Confidence

Accessories are the icing on the cake when it comes to plus-size fashion. They can elevate your outfit and add that extra touch of style. When choosing accessories, opt for statement pieces that draw attention to your best features.

For example, if you have beautiful hands, don’t hesitate to wear bold rings or stack multiple bracelets. If you want to draw attention to your face, statement earrings or a colorful scarf can do the trick.

Belts are also a great accessory for plus-size women. They can define your waist and create a more polished look. Opt for wide belts that cinch at the smallest part of your waist to create an hourglass shape.

Remember, accessories are meant to enhance your outfit, so choose pieces that make you feel confident and showcase your personal style.
